Transaction fd13240403780027f7a0567a6c471cf7dbb03011829a62e5228527daf71e4d21
1 Input
1 Output
-
fd13240403780027f7a0567a6c471cf7dbb03011829a62e5228527daf71e4d21:0
- value
- 870884
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c20185aa380994cf851251d5f5659c52c6571e9e OP_EQUAL
- address
- 3KNpqX1VM5sP6V5Ni2JBbmvssNuUgsQFhd